The name Darwin and film would seemingly conjure up images of the immensely gorgeous Galapagos Islands. But in Creation, be warned that the viewer will be almost entirely stuck in dreary olde England. This film focuses on Darwin's (Bettany) struggle with the loss of his eldest daughter and his now difficult marriage to his devout Christian wife Emma (Connelly) who cannot understand her husband damning himself.
The film is relentlessly melodramatic with every scene or character outside of Darwin there to add insight or opinion. The cinematography is quite nice however. But in all, a rather poor work - and this coming from a non-Christian.
